Anybody owns an arcade machine? A couple of years ago I got an Xmen vs SF with a 25" monitor from ebay. I ended up buying other JAMMA boards, like:
Killer Instinct 2
Street Fighter 2
Street Fighter Alpha 2
Kung Fu Master
Dodgeball
Rastan
Ninja Gaiden
Final Fight
Tiger Road
Double Dragon
However, I haven't played with most of these boards since I setup the arcade machine with a computer for emulation. Every now and then I still browse through ebay to see which boards I could buy, even though I know I wouldn't play it very much due to my backlog of Wii, PS3 and PC games.
